Seven more cases of COVID-19 in Mizoram, active tally at 220

Aizawl (Mizoram) [India], October 9 : Mizoram has reported seven new COVID-19 cases, taking the tally of people infected with the virus in the State to 2,157, said the State government on Friday.The total COVID-19 count includes 220 active cases and 1,937 discharges.Mizoram has not witnessed any COVID-19 fatality so far.Meanwhile, the Union Health Ministry and Family Welfare said: "New recoveries in the country have exceeded the new cases for 3 continuous weeks, unabated. The new cases during these 3 weeks have displayed a steady trend of decline."
